Czeck National Library plans to cooperate with Algeria, Iran

Prague, Jan 28 (CTK) – The Czech National Library (NK) plans to cooperate with librarians from Algeria and Iran in the digitisation of the NK's large collections of old Arabic and Persian manuscripts, NK director Tomas Boehm, who assumed the post in January, has told CTK.

 

The cooperation may result in the virtual merging of the libraries’ collections and exchange stays of experts.

The NK also expects to thereby gain some finances for the digitisation of rare texts, Boehm added.

The NK would like to launch the cooperation with the Algerian National Library.

The NK has over 200 Arabic manuscripts, part of which has been restored and digitised within the Manuscriptorium project. Other manuscripts are to be available in a digital version in the future.

The Czech library wants to offer the possibility of research stays to Algerian experts.

“We would like to help our Algerian colleagues study their history and culture,” Boehm said.

He added that the cooperation should also promote the NK collections in the world.

Iranian colleagues should mainly help the NK digitise Persian manuscripts and make them accessible to experts and the public, Boehm said.

He noted that the Iranian institution might help fund the manuscripts’ digitisation.

Boehm was not able to estimate the total digitisation costs as every manuscripts is unique, but they might amount to hundreds of thousands of crowns, he added.

Without foreign funding, the NK could hardly carry out the project of Oriental texts digitisation.

The continuing digitisation of the valuable NK stock is one of Boehm’s main goals in the post.

The NK has been creating the Manuscriptorium database since the mid-1990s.
